Understanding Concrete Mixer Bearings
Bearing components in concrete mixers endure heavy loads and constant movement. They require consistent lubrication to minimize wear and prevent damage. Without proper lubrication, bearings can fail, causing costly downtime.

How Automated Lubrication Systems Work
Automated systems use sensors and pumps to deliver lubricant. They operate according to preset intervals or sensor feedback. This ensures bearings receive consistent lubrication, even in challenging conditions.
